We have been to both Bora Bora and Maldives. ..they are both beautiful places and I can't pick between the 2...if you have been to Maldives, then you should visit BB....also consider Moorea which is also a very nice island. ..we used AA points to fly Qf Syd to Akl connecting to TN Akl to Ppt. We paid around USD 500 each to fly from Ppt to Bob to Moz to Ppt!!

We bought IHG pts to stay at both IC Thalasso and Le Moana at BB costing USD 350 per night. We used HH points to stay at Hilton Moorea and paid about Aud $150 per night to upgrade to an OW villa.

You must have a meal at La Vila Mahana at Bora Bora. ..not cheap and must book way ahead! A lot of Hollywood stars eat here on their honeymoon! :)

If it makes you feel any better, we found BB slightly cheaper than Maldives! BB is visited by a lot of Americans whereas Maldives was mainly Europeans.

Fyi, NZ, AF, TN are the 3 main airlines that fly to Ppt with Hawaiian flying once a week from Hnl.
